WELLSVILLE – A Belmont man is charged with first-degree assault after police responded to Jones Memorial Hospital for a one-year-old child with significant head injuries, according to the New York State Police.

Police said that Shane E. Kranock, 25, may have dropped the child after changing a diaper. Police added that, although some of the injuries may have occurred by a fall, the child’s injuries are not exclusively from just a fall.

Police reported that Kranock, who was arrested Monday, was under the influence of heroin at the time of the incident.


Kranock was taken to SP Amity and processed then arraigned at the village of Belmont Court. Kranock was remanded to Allegany County Jail in lieu of $100,000 cash bail and $200,000 bond.

Allegany Child Protective Services were contacted. The child is in guarded condition at Golisano Children’s Hospital with possible significant brain injury.
